※参考情報 電気試験器は、電気的特性やパフォーマンスを測定、評価するための専門的な器具のことを指します。これらの器具は、電気回路や機器の安全性、効率、機能を確認するために広く使用されており、様々な業界で不可欠なツールとなっています。電気試験器の概念を理解することは、電気工事やメンテナンスにおいて重要なスキルの一部です。 電気試験器の定義としては、特定の電気的特性を測定し、結果を表示することができるデバイスとして説明することができます。これには、電圧、電流、抵抗、周波数、容量、インピーダンス、温度などの測定が含まれます。これらの測定を通じて、電気回路の動作状態を把握し、必要に応じて修正や改善を施すことが可能です。 電気試験器の特徴には、精度、安全性、耐久性、操作の簡便さが挙げられます。精度は、測定値の信頼性を高めるために必要不可欠です。高精度の試験器は、微細な変化を捉えることができるため、テスト結果がより正確になります。安全性に関しては、電気試験器は高電圧や高電流の環境で使用されるため、過負荷保護機能や絶縁機能が装備されていることが求められます。耐久性は、使用環境によっては試験器が物理的な衝撃や温度変化にさらされるため、重要な要素となります。また、操作の簡便さは、技術者が素早く正確に測定を行えるようにするために大切です。 電気試験器には種類が多数存在し、それぞれ特定の用途に特化しています。一般的なものには、マルチメータ、オシロスコープ、テスタ、絶縁抵抗計、電流計、電圧計、周波数カウンタなどがあります。マルチメータは、電圧、電流、抵抗などの基本的な測定を行うために非常に便利な器具です。オシロスコープは、時間とともに変化する信号を視覚的に表示するために使われ、特に信号の波形を分析する際に有用です。 また、絶縁抵抗計は、絶縁体の性能を測定し、漏れ電流の有無を確認するための器具であり、特に電気設備の安全性を検査する際に重要です。電流計や電圧計は、特定の電流や電圧の値を測定するために使用され、工業用や家庭用の機器のメンテナンスに欠かせないものです。周波数カウンタは、信号の周波数を測定し、電気回路の特性を確認するのに役立ちます。 電気試験器の用途は広範囲にわたります。業界では、製造工程の監視、設備の保守点検、電気機器のトラブルシューティング、研究開発など多岐にわたります。製造業では、製品の品質管理の一環として、電気特性の測定が行われます。また、電気設備を扱う技術者は、定期的な保守点検を行い、機器が安全に運用されているかを確認します。特に、発電所や変電所などの重要なインフラストラクチャーにおいては、電気試験器が定期的に使用されます。 関連技術としては、測定データの処理や解析を行うためのソフトウェアやデジタル技術があります。最近では、IoT(モノのインターネット)技術が進化するとともに、試験器も無線通信機能を備えたモデルが増加しています。これにより、リアルタイムで測定データをクラウドに送信し、遠隔地からでも設備の状態を把握できるようになりました。これらの進展は、効率的な設備管理やトラブルシューティングを可能にします。 さらに、電気試験器を使用する際には、法規制や基準も考慮する必要があります。例えば、安全基準に準拠した試験器の使用や、適切な測定手順の遵守が求められます。これにより、事故や故障を未然に防ぐことができます。 まとめると、電気試験器は、電気的特性を測定し評価するために不可欠な器具であり、その種類、用途、進化により、技術者はより安全で効率的な作業を実現できるようになっています。電気試験器の理解と活用は、電気技術者にとってなくてはならないスキルであり、今後もますます重要性を増すことでしょう。電気技術が進化する中、試験器も新たな機能や技術を持ち合わせるようになり、業界全体の信頼性と安全性の向上に寄与しています。 |
